Evaluate studio-focused workflows and segmentation

Studio owners typically juggle leads, appointments, services, and follow-ups. That’s why the best choice is the one that supports your real workflow: capturing interest, tagging prospects by service type, and sending relevant messages that match the stage of the buyer journey. When reviewing options, prioritize segmentation that goes beyond basic tags. Confirm whether you can automate sequences such as welcome crm for studio owners messages, consultation reminders, post-visit follow-ups, and reactivation campaigns. The strongest systems also reduce data chaos by connecting campaign activity to your customer records. If you’re looking for a, make sure the plugin syncs cleanly with your existing processes so your team can act on consistent information.

Match automation depth to sales expectations

Buyer-intent buyers want campaigns that feel personalized and timely, without needing constant attention. Evaluate automation features with a “sales impact” lens: can you trigger emails based on behavior, forms, or purchase intent? Can you build multi-step journeys with clear rules? Consider whether the platform supports personalized content fields so messages feel relevant to each recipient. Analytics matter too: open and click visibility is useful, but deeper reporting on performance by segment helps you decide what to improve next. Finally, confirm that you can scale responsibly—more subscribers and more campaigns should not create more manual tasks.
